Downloading images from Patreon is a common need for archiving art or viewing content offline. While Patreon provides official ways to download high-resolution files, many users turn to third-party tools for bulk downloads. Official Methods to Download Images

The safest and most reliable way to download images is through Patreon's own platform.

Manual Download: Click on an image to open it in full view. If a download icon is visible, click it for the high-resolution file. If no icon appears, you can right-click (or tap and hold on mobile) and select "Save image as…" to save the full-resolution version.

Bulk Downloads by Creators: Some creators provide dedicated "Bulk Download" posts where they package images into ZIP files or link to external storage like MEGA for easier archiving. Popular Third-Party Downloaders

If you need to archive entire collections, several tools can automate the process. Note: Most tools require you to have an active subscription to the creator's tier to access the content.

Patreon Downloader (Chrome Extension): A popular browser extension that adds a button to download media and attachments from a post directly to your Downloads folder. It is regularly updated, with the latest version released in March 2026.

Patreon Easy Downloader (Firefox): This extension detects creators on their homepage and adds them to a list for managed downloads.

Gallery-dl: A powerful command-line tool that can scrape entire Patreon campaigns. Users often prefer it because it can handle specific metadata and maintain original file quality.

Patreon Post Images Downloader (Userscript): A Greasy Fork script that adds a simple "Download as ZIP" button directly onto Patreon post pages. Important Considerations A guide to all BULK DOWNLOAD posts! - Patreon

Why Use a Patreon Image Downloader?

Creators often post high-resolution images that patrons want to use as wallpapers, references, or simply to keep in a personal archive. Relying solely on the Patreon app or website can be risky because:

Tier Changes: If a creator changes their tiers or you cancel your subscription, you may lose access immediately.

Deleted Content: Creators sometimes prune their feeds or delete old posts.

Offline Access: Patreon’s mobile app isn't always reliable for viewing high-res galleries without a stable data connection. Top Ways to Download Patreon Images Online

There isn't a single "magic button" on the Patreon site, but several online tools and browser-based methods can help you get the job done. 1. Browser Extensions (The Most Reliable Method)

While not a standalone website, browser extensions like Download All Images or ImageDownloader are the most effective "online" tools. Once installed, you can navigate to a creator's "Images" tab on Patreon, and the extension will sniff out all high-quality files on the page, allowing you to bulk download them in one click. 2. Patreon Downloader Scripts (GitHub)

For users who are a bit more tech-savvy, scripts hosted on GitHub (often used via the Tampermonkey extension) can add a "Download" button directly onto Patreon posts. These scripts are frequently updated to bypass layout changes made by Patreon’s developers. 3. Bulk Image Downloader Sites

There are various web-based aggregators where you paste a URL and the site extracts the media. However, be cautious: because Patreon content is gated behind a login, many generic "URL to Image" sites will fail unless you provide them with your session cookies—which can be a security risk. Always prioritize tools that run locally in your browser over third-party websites asking for your login info. If you want to save an entire gallery from a creator you follow, follow these steps:

Log in to your Patreon account and navigate to the creator's profile.

Filter by Media: Click on the "Posts" tab and filter by "Images."

Scroll Down: Load as many posts as you want to archive (Patreon uses "infinite scroll," so the tool can only see what is currently loaded on the page).

Activate your Extension: Open your chosen downloader extension.

Filter by Size: Set a minimum resolution (e.g., 800x800) to avoid downloading avatars, icons, and UI elements. Download: Hit "Save" and wait for the ZIP file to generate. A Note on Ethics and Copyright
